pub struct AnonFnExpr {
pub params: Vec<Param>,
pub return_type: Option<TypeExpr>,
pub body: BlockExpr,
pub span: Span,
}Expand description
An anonymous function expression (e.g., fn(x: i32) -> i32 { x + 1 }).
ADR-0055: desugars to an anonymous struct with a single __call method
and is instantiated as an empty struct literal. Each AnonFn site produces
a distinct type.
Fields§
§params: Vec<Param>Parameters (all require type annotations, like named functions).
return_type: Option<TypeExpr>Return type (None means implicit unit (), same as named functions).
body: BlockExprFunction body (always a block).
span: SpanSpan covering the entire fn(...) { ... } expression.
